Caustic Soda Flake Storage conditions

Caustic Soda Flake (NaOH)  should be stored at optimum conditions. First and foremost, it is very important to store Caustic Soda Flake or sodium hydroxide in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area away from any combustible or reactive materials. A dedicated chemical storage cabinet or room is ideal for this purpose. This reduces the risk of absorbing moisture and other chemicals. Always ensure that packaging or containers of caustic soda flake are tightly closed to prevent any contact with air or moisture. Containers should be clearly labeled indicating the contents, hazard warnings and any special precautions. For longer shelf life of Caustic Soda Flake, it is recommended to avoid exposing it to extreme temperatures. High temperature can lead to decomposition of this compound. On the other hand, low temperature strengthens Caustic Soda Flake and makes it difficult to work with it. Maintaining a moderate temperature range is ideal for long-term storage.
